AN1097: Determination of Pesticide Residues in Drinking Water Using Automated Solid-Phase Extraction and Gas Chromatography with Nitrogen Phosphorus Detection Be the first to rate this application

Description

This application note addresses the detection of trace amounts of organophosphorus pesticides in water and optimizes the conditions for solid-phase extraction (SPE) and chromatographic analysis using the AutoTrace 280 Solid-Phase Extraction instrument and the Thermo Scientific™ TRACE™ 1300 Series gas chromatograph with a nitrogen-phosphorus detector (NPD).
Market: Environmental
Keywords: Solid phase extraction, SPE, Methyl parathion, Malathion, Dichlorvos, Phorate, Dimethoate, Disulfoton, Parathion, Drinking water, TRACE 1310 GC, AutoTrace 280, Chinese Method GB 5750.9-2006, GC-NPD: Organophosphorous Pesticides, Demeton
Matrix: Drinking water (spiked)
